The New Founde Lande

The Trinity Pageant


This summer visit historic Trinity, Trinity Bay, NF and experience all the diversity and beauty that this region has to offer. The New Founde Lande (the Trinity Pageant) is a walking tour of the town of Trinity, complete with dramatic vignettes recreating the history of the province from the time of the first settlers to the formation of Representative Government in 1832. A visit with Sir Richard Whitbourne, a raid by the infamous pirate Peter Easton, a lamentation for drowned sealers, and a final cry for the future of the province are all sites on this haunting, hilarious, and very dramatic recreation. Now in its seventh year, the pageant is an award winning event that attracts up to 10,000 people annually.
